WebAnatomy of the Traps. The trapezius muscle is comprised of the upper, middle and lower trap and has two primary functions that are important to note when it comes to exercise selection for the shoulders. The first function is actually to pull your shoulders upwards. This can be best demonstrated by a shrug. messages the communication bookWebThe middle trapezius and rhomboid muscles in the upper back help bring the scapulae (shoulder blades) backward to keep the shoulders back and chest open in good posture.
